Sleep

What is actually modifying for vuejs programmers in 2023 #.\n\n2022 found some primary changes in the Vue.js community coming from Vue 3 becoming the brand new default Vue variation, to progression environments turning to Vite, to a dependable release of Nuxt 3. What perform all these changes, and others, imply for Vue.js devs in 2023?\nLet's consider what the following year may keep.\nVue 3.\nEarly in the year, Vue variation 3 came to be the brand new formal default. This notes completion of an age for Vue 2, and also suggests the majority of the existing Vue ventures available require to consider an upgrade soon, if they haven't presently. While many staffs were prevented coming from updating as a result of community bundles dragging in Vue 3 assistance, many preferred packages are actually right now compatible.\nSome of these preferred package deals that right now assist Vue 3 consist of: Vuetify, VueFire, and also Vee-Validate.\nMake-up API.\nAlong with Vue 3 as the new nonpayment, it is actually ending up being an increasing number of usual for creators to go done in with the Structure API. By that, I indicate using the Make-up API certainly not simply for shareable composables and\/or for sizable parts for much better company, but additionally in day-to-day component development.\nThis is actually mirrored in the official doctors, as well as in several blog posts, video recording tutorials, library docs, and also a lot more. I anticipate to observe this fad carry on. Manuscript arrangement uses the Compositon API anywhere possible and also even fascinating. Additionally, it produces incorporating 3rd party composables much easier and also helps make extracting your own composables extra instinctive.\nOn this exact same details, most definitely anticipate third event collections to subject capability predominantly via composables (along with alternatives API interfaces or operational elements provided second top priority, if featured at all). VueUse is actually a great example of exactly how powerful plug-and-play composables can be!\nTypeScript.\nAnother fad I see growing in 2023, is actually using TypeScript to build huge incrustation (and even some little incrustation) applications. It goes without saying Vue 3 on its own is developed with TS. The formal scaffolding for Vue 3 (npm init vue) gives a simple timely for TS configuration as well as Nuxt 3 sustains it by nonpayment. This low barrier for item will suggest more programmers providing it a twist.\nFurthermore, if you would like to post a top quality plugin in 2023 you'll definitely want to accomplish this in TypeScript. This creates it much easier for the package consumers to socialize along with your code, because of improved autocompletion\/intellisense and inaccuracy detection.\nState Monitoring along with Pinia.\nTo prepare for a brand-new variation of Vuex, Eduardo San Martin Morote and also Kia Master Ishii trying out a new state monitoring collection phoned Pinia. Right now Pinia replaces Vuex as the formal state monitoring service for Vue. This modification is actually definitely an upgrade. Pinia lacks several of the much more ponderous as well as complicated abstractions coming from Vuex (ie. anomalies, origin establishment vs elements, and so on), is actually more instinctive to use (it experiences just like plain ol' JavaScript), and sustains TypeScript out-of-the-box.\nWhile Vuex is actually not going anywhere anytime very soon, I most definitely anticipate numerous jobs will certainly create moving from the old to the brand new a top priority, for the sake of designer experience. If you need help with the procedure, we have actually a post devoted to the transfer subject matter on the Vue College blog and there's also a web page in the formal Pinia doctors to aid with the procedure.\nSuper Rapid Growth along with Vite.\nIn my point of view, Vite is arguably some of the technologies with the greatest impact on Vue advancement this year. It is actually lightning fast dev web server start times and HMR most definitely indicate faster feedback loops, enhanced DX, as well as increased performance. For those ventures that are still working on Vue-CLI\/webpack, I imagine teams will definitely spend a bit of time in 2023 moving to Vite.\nWhile the process looks a little bit different every project (and undoubtedly a bit much more included when personalized webpack configs are actually interested), our company have a beneficial post on the Vue College blog post that walks you by means of the basic method step by step. For many jobs, it should be a pretty simple process however also for those more intricate creates that take a little additional opportunity, the payback is properly worth the initiative.\nAlso, besides the center answer, Vite has actually given rise to a variety of complimentary services like Vitest (a zero-config testing answer for Vite) and Vite PWA.\nNuxt 3.\nS\u00e9bastien Chopin declared the launch of a stable Nuxt 3 at Nuxt Country merely recently. The latest model comes with some amazing upgrades like hybrid rendering, Vue 3 support, api routes, and extra! Along with the surge of the structure API, I observe Nuxt being actually more embraced even in jobs that don't demand hosting server side rendering. Why? Since the auto-imported parts, composables, and powers alone produce cleaner component documents as well as strengthened DX.\nFor tasks that carry out call for hosting server edge rendering, I observe Nuxt being taken on more often as an all-in-one option, because it currently consists of server API routes and also can be operated practically anywhere (yes, even in serverless functionality on platforms like Netlify and Vercel!).\nBesides standard global making, where complete web pages are moistened in the customer, additionally watch for means to lessen the volume of JS downloaded and install in Nuxt 3. The move to marginal JS as well as structures like Remix with the call to

useThePlatform are going to most definitely have their influence.More to Keep an Eye On.These forecasts as well as monitorings are actually just a few of things to eagerly anticipate. There are still plenty more that are worth briefly mentioning.Watch on Nuxt Workshop for managing your site material in the browser.The Nuxt 3 stretches alternative is a promising component that only may reinvent the way our team share components, composables, motifs, and so on throughout projects.pnpm is actually becoming ever before even more well-liked for package deal control and also has built-in help for mono-repos. Think about subsitituing it for npm or anecdote in your upcoming project.The UnJS organization on Github is building lots of really encouraging software applications to assist you construct JS ventures that may manage anywhere. It electrical powers a deal of the Nuxt 3 framework.Deals that are developed from the ground up for Vue 3 are actually delivering some competitve advantages over similar answers that you may already fit with coming from using in Vue 2. In my point of view, some examples of these consist of: FormKit, Histoire, and VueUse.Prompt 2023.The changes caused in 2022 have actually poised 2023 to become an excellent year for the modern Vue.js creator. At Vue College, our team are actually cognizant of these developments in the ecological community as well as are actually definitely producing online video and created content to inspire you wherefore's to come.! Our experts currently have training programs devoted to instructing you.Vite, VueUse, Pinia, TypeScript for Vue.js, the Structure API, FormKit, Vitest, as well as also Nuxt 3! Rest assured our experts'll proceed tracking the fads as well as the options better fit for your Vue.js apps as well as timetable our content appropriately.Thereby, I say, induce 2023! And also I wish an effective year for you and also your Vue.js functions.

Articles You Can Be Interested In